A daytime parking place directly by the sea and beside a relatively quiet road. The sign indicates payment only until Sep 30, but it is old, shows prices in kn, and there is no payment machine. One-night stays have been reported in early October, with little traffic or noise.

We stayed here one night in beginning of October. The sign says paid parking only between certain hours until Sep 30, but there is no machine to pay at, and the sign is old as the price is not in Euro but in kn! Not too much traffic or noise. As fast as I understand, it is legal to spend the night in a legal parking lot, this is not free camping.
Wild camping is not allowed in Croatia.
Good daytime parking, free in the off-season. I would not spend the night here because it is really right on the road in town, with houses and restaurants directly opposite.Translating
